반응형
[배경]
교육원 동기의 노트북에서 Github 원격 저장소에 처음으로 'push' 했을 때 발생한 Error.
Enumerating objects: 375990, done.
Counting objects: 100% (375990/375990), done.
Delta compression using up to 4 threads.
Compressing objects: 100% (95138/95138), done.
error: RPC failed; curl 55 OpenSSL SSL_read: SSL_ERROR_SYSCALL, errno 10053
fatal: The remote end hung up unexpectedly
Writing objects: 100% (3759907/375990), 362.23 Mib | 225.76 MiB/s, done.
Total 375990 (delta 274022), reused 375918 (delta 273954)
fatal: The remote end hung up unexpectedly
fatal: The remote end hung up unexpectedly
Everything up-to-date
[문제]
원격 연결이 종료되고, 정상적으로 push되지 않는다.
Error 넘버는 10053이다.
Git Error 넘버 '10053'을 구글링한 결과
Buffer 의 사이즈를 늘려주어 문제를 해결하라는 답변이 많았다.
[해결 방법]
구글링에서 제시하는 버퍼사이즈를 늘리는 명령어를 시도해보았지만, 모두 실패했다.
10번째 시도에 불현듯 생각이 들어 'git init'으로 관리되는 폴더 내에
버퍼의 사이즈가 걸림돌이 될만한 용량이 큰 파일이 있는지 확인해본 결과,
사이즈가 (400Mb이상의) 큰 파일들이 많이 있었다.
1. 큰 용량의 파일들을 별도의 경로에 이동시킨 뒤
2. '.git' 폴더를 삭제.
3. 다시 터미널로 들어가 해당 경로에서 'git init'
4. 차례대로 git add -A , git commit -m , git push를 실행했다.
5. push 성공!
[밝혀낸 원인]
한번에 큰 용량을 '커밋' 하면서 발생한다.
반응형
'Version Control System' 카테고리의 다른 글
Progit 리뷰_1장 : What is Git & VCS ? (0) | 2021.08.29 |
---|---|
ProGit_첫 리뷰 (0) | 2021.08.29 |
Git push Error 문제 해결 (0) | 2021.08.27 |
Git과 Github 연결하기 (0) | 2021.08.21 |
Git push Error (0) | 2021.08.18 |
댓글